Multi million pound compensation bill for broken pavements

Broken pavements have left Barnet with a multi million pound compensation bill

Barnet Council has paid out £1.79million in compensation to people who have been injured by tripping on pavements in the borough in the past five years. It is ranked the ninth worst local authority in the country according to information the Liberal Democrats obtained under the Freedom of Information Act.

"The money wasted on compensation would be far better spent repairing our roads and pavements in the first place."
